  1. Unpack the equipment.
  2. Check items integrity.
  3. Prepare RF-cables of the required length. For 5GHz devices the recommended maximal RF cable length is 1 meter.
  4. Install and isolate the connectors on the RF cable.
  5. Determine the FTP cable length that is used to connect IDU and ODU. The total cable length between LAN (behind IDU) and ODU should not be longer than 100 meters. Service cable connecting IDU and ODU should be FTP Cat 5e cable with the outside diameter value not more than 7mm.

  6. Install (solder) connector for ODU side on the FTP cable and isolate it.
  7. Lay the FTP cable “from top to bottom” – from ODU to IDU.
  8. After the FTP cable has been laid, use distribution box to switch from FTP cable to UTP cable with RJ-45 connectors.
  9. Install ODU on the mounting bracket connectors down and tighten it.
  10. Connect the ODU-IDU cable to the ODU.
  11. Isolate the ODU connector joint place.
  12. Once the antenna and antenna pole are installed they must be grounded via lightning protection grounding contour. Antenna’s position must be lower than the highest antenna pole point at least by 2 antenna heights. If antenna is NOT DC-shorted (see antenna technical documentation), the additional lightning protection unit must be used which is placed between ODU and antenna and is grounded to the antenna pole grounding contour.
  13. Connect RF cable to the antenna. Twist the connector tightly.
  14. Connect RF cable to the ODU previously having touched RF cable connector case with ODU connector case.
  15. Isolate RF connectors from both sides (ODU and antenna).

  16. Connect the FTP cable to IDU. 

    Warning
    titleCAUTION

    The power supply must not operate near a direct heat source, near water or in an environment with high humidity. The cables must be connected in such a way to prevent water flow to the power supply connectors.

  17. Provide grounding for IDU.
  18. Connect Ethernet cable to IDU.
  19. Provide power supply for IDU.
  20. Connect to the Device using Telnet protocol.
